Essential Packing for Lake George Hiking: Pack Forest Nature Trail, Warrensburg

Heading out to explore the stunning Pack Forest Nature Trail near Warrensburg? Make sure you’re well-prepared by packing all the essential items for a comfortable and enjoyable hiking experience. From necessary gear to appropriate clothing and equipment, here’s what you need to bring along:

Don’t forget to pack essential items when heading out to explore Pack Forest Nature Trail.

When embarking on a hike at Pack Forest Nature Trail in Lake George, it’s crucial not to overlook some basic essentials. First and foremost, ensure you have a sturdy backpack that can hold all your belongings securely. Opt for one with multiple compartments for easy organization on the Lake George hiking trails.

Next, don’t forget to bring a reliable map or guidebook of the Lake George hiking trails. While the path is well-marked, having a map handy will provide an extra layer of confidence and help you navigate any unexpected detours or alternative routes.

Make sure you pack enough water for your Lake George hiking trails adventure. It’s advisable to carry at least two liters per person, especially during warmer months. Hydration packs or reusable water bottles are convenient options that allow you easy access while on the move.

Sunscreen is another must-have item when venturing onto Lake George hiking trails. The sun’s rays can be intense even in shaded areas, so apply sunscreen generously before setting off on your hike and remember to reapply regularly.

Lastly, don’t forget insect repellent! While Lake George is known for its beautiful scenery, it also attracts its fair share of bugs. Protect yourself from pesky mosquitoes and ticks by using an effective repellent spray or lotion.

Pack a small first aid kit containing band-aids, antiseptic wipes, blister pads, and any necessary medication you may require. Accidents can happen even on well-maintained trails, so it’s better to be prepared for minor injuries.

Snacks are essential for maintaining energy levels while hiking on Lake George hiking trails. Opt for lightweight and nutritious options such as trail mix, energy bars, or fresh fruit. Don’t forget to pack a packed lunch if you plan on spending an extended period exploring the trail.

Ensure a comfortable and enjoyable hike by bringing appropriate clothing and equipment.

Choosing suitable clothing is crucial for a comfortable hiking experience in Lake George. Dress in layers that can be easily added or removed depending on the weather conditions. A moisture-wicking base layer will keep you dry by drawing sweat away from your body. On top of this, wear a breathable and lightweight shirt made of quick-drying material.

Long pants are recommended to protect your legs from scratches or insect bites along the trail. Opt for convertible pants that can be zipped off into shorts if desired.

A wide-brimmed hat will shield you from the sun’s rays while also keeping pesky insects at bay.

Family-Friendly Hiking: Buck Mountain Trail and More

Engage in family-friendly adventures along Buck Mountain Trail and other suitable hikes. Create lasting memories with your loved ones while enjoying hikes suitable for all ages. Discover family-friendly activities that can be enjoyed during your time at Lake George.

Buck Mountain Trail stands out as a top choice for families. This moderate hike offers breathtaking views of Lake George and the surrounding Adirondack Mountains. With its well-maintained trail and manageable terrain, it is perfect for hikers of all skill levels, including young children and beginners.

The Buck Mountain Trail spans approximately 3 miles round trip, making it an ideal length for a half-day adventure with the family. As you ascend through the lush forest, take breaks to appreciate the scenic beauty and spot wildlife along the way. The trail gradually gains elevation, providing a moderate challenge without being too strenuous for young hikers or those new to hiking.

One of the highlights of this hike is reaching the summit of Buck Mountain, where panoramic views await you. From this vantage point, you can see Lake George stretching out before you like a shimmering blue gem nestled amidst rolling green hills. It’s a picture-perfect moment that will surely leave a lasting impression on both kids and adults alike.

If you’re visiting Lake George during winter months, don’t worry! Buck Mountain Trail remains accessible year-round for winter hiking enthusiasts. Strap on your snowshoes or traction devices and embark on an entirely different adventure through snow-covered landscapes. The serene atmosphere coupled with crisp winter air creates a unique experience that adds to the charm of this already beautiful trail.

Aside from Buck Mountain Trail, there are several other family-friendly hikes in the area worth exploring:

  • Sleeping Beauty: This easy hike takes approximately 2 hours round trip and offers stunning views of Lake George from its summit.

  • Prospect Mountain: Accessible by car or a moderate hike, this trail rewards hikers with breathtaking vistas and picnic spots.

  • Shelving Rock Falls: A short walk through the woods leads to a picturesque waterfall, perfect for a family outing.

For those who can’t bear to leave their furry friends behind, many of the hiking trails in the Lake George region are dog-friendly. Just remember to keep your dog on a leash and clean up after them to ensure everyone can enjoy the trails.
